Research
The Asthma Foundation of WA’s research programme has the following broad objectives:
- Promotion of asthma research by encouraging Western Australian based researchers to target asthma and promoting new researchers to an interest in asthma.
- Raising public awareness through public meetings and media coverage which promotes asthma research and the need for continuing research based in Western Australia.
- Funding of asthma research by providing financial support for selected research studies directed towards:
- Understanding the cause and mechanism of asthma
- Improving asthma treatment and management by doctors and patients.
- Understanding the nature and scale of asthma's impact on the community.
- Lobbying for increased resources by liaising with governments to provide increased resources for asthma research and patient services.
All research funded by the Asthma Foundation of WA must be based in Western Australia.

On behalf of the Foundation the Research Committee recommends applications for various types of research:
- New Investigator Grants
The aim of these grants is to attract new researchers to the asthma field and to give them a "step-up" into the competitive national grant funding system. A New Investigator Grant allows new researchers to collect the preliminary data required to apply for ongoing funding by other bodies (eg NH&MRC). New investigators are defined as those not having previously been named as a Chief Investigator on national competitive grants. Projects with budgets no larger than $25,000 (plus GST) should be submitted for consideration.
- Project Research Grants
These are traditional project grants, aimed primarily at established investigators. Projects with budgets no larger than $45,000 (plus GST) should be submitted for consideration.
- Vi Watson Vacation Scholarships
Vi Watson Vacation Scholarships are open to all WA-based university students undertaking research projects relevant to asthma, who have successfully completed at least two years of a degree course or who have completed their degree (including honours degrees) in 2009. The scholarships provide students with the financial support required to continue their research over the summer break.
